WASH is looking for a Senior AWS Cloud Engineer with hands-on Dev Ops experience to help design, automate, operate, and secure our AWS cloud environment. This role will support customer-facing and internal applications by building reliable cloud infrastructure, improving CI/CD pipelines, automating operational processes, strengthening security controls, and helping modernize our technology platforms. The right candidate will have deep AWS experience, strong infrastructure automation skills, practical Dev Ops knowledge, and the ability to troubleshoot complex production issues.
This is a senior technical role for someone who enjoys building scalable cloud platforms, improving reliability, reducing manual effort, and partnering with application, infrastructure, and security teams to deliver business value.
What you'll be doing:
- Design, build, operate, and improve AWS cloud infrastructure supporting customer-facing and internal applications.
- Develop and maintain Infrastructure as Code using Terraform, Cloud Formation, AWS CDK, or similar technologies.
- Build, enhance, and support CI/CD pipelines for infrastructure and application deployments.
- Automate repeatable operational tasks using scripting and AWS-native services.
- Support AWS account structure, IAM, networking, compute, storage, monitoring, backup, and security services.
- Partner with application, infrastructure, security, and business teams to deliver scalable and reliable cloud solutions.
- Implement and support highly available, resilient, scalable, and self-healing cloud environments.
- Monitor cloud environments for performance, availability, security, cost, and operational health.
- Configure and improve logging, metrics, dashboards, alerting, and incident response workflows.
- Troubleshoot production issues across AWS infrastructure, applications, deployments, networking, and integrations.
- Participate in incident response, root cause analysis, and problem management activities.
- Improve cloud security posture through least privilege access, secure configuration, encryption, vulnerability remediation, logging, and governance controls.
- Help define and implement AWS standards, patterns, documentation, and operational runbooks.
- Support cloud migrations, modernization initiatives, and ongoing platform improvements.
- Identify opportunities to reduce manual work, improve deployment quality, optimize costs, and increase platform reliability.
- Serve as a senior technical resource for AWS-related engineering, Dev Ops, automation, and operational questions.
